Minimum inhibitory concentration (MIC) tests are used for measuring antibiotic susceptibility of bacterial isolates, usually over a range of concentrations in wells (see picture)
The test is based on broth microdillution, that measures quantitatively in vitro activity of an antimicrobial agent against a bacterial isolate. MIC is determined from twofold dilution series (8 concentrations) as the lowest concentration of an antimicrobial agent that prevents visible growth of a microorganism.
Determination of MIC enables interpretation into three defined categories as stated by EUCAST:
- Microorganism is defined as susceptible by a level of antimicrobial activity associated with a high probability of therapeutic success.
- Microorganism is defined as intermediate by a level of antimicrobial activity associated with uncertain therapeutic success.
- Microorganism is defined as resistant by a level of antimicrobial activity associated with a high probability of therapeutic failure.
